#125064 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#125064 is composed of 7.1% red, 31.4% green and 39.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82% cyan, 20% magenta, 0% yellow and 60.8% black. It has a hue angle of 194.6 degrees, a saturation of 69.5% and a lightness of 23.1%. #125064 color hex could be obtained by blending #24a0c8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006666.

Shades and Tints of #125064

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#eff9fc is the lightest one.
